    I live in Wicklow Town and I have a long back garden and I would like to build 1 or 2 cabins/huts for short term lets. One of my neighbours just got approved to build a bungalow at the bottom of their garden. What is the likelihood the council would grant me permission to build a holiday home or cabin or shepard's hut etc?

  • Registered Users Posts: 871 ✭✭✭bemak


    Go for a pre-planning and see what their feeling is on it. The application itself is free, you just need an OS Map as part of the application which costs about 80-120e depending on the format you buy the map in (PDF or DWG). It's a very little outlay though before you commit much more to it

  • Registered Users Posts: 19,613 ✭✭✭✭Muahahaha


    You could try but I know Wicklow CC have denied planning permission for Airbnb short term lets in the past. I remember last year there was a woman who had an equestrian center in the south of the county and build 4 or 5 Airbnb units without permission and they refused her retention permission too. Not sure where its at now but she might have to pull them down if permission isnt granted. Others who were running Airbnbs applied for permission and got refused. You can see all the files and decisions relating to short term lets on eplanning.ie
